INTERNATIONAL UNION OF OPERATING ENGINEERS LOCAL 150 DONATES $10,000 TO UNITED WAY NORTHWEST INDIANA
INTERNATIONAL UNION OF OPERATING ENGINEERS LOCAL 150 DONATES $10,000 TO UNITED WAY
NORTHWEST INDIANA
Merrillville, IN – May 13, 2025 – United Way Northwest Indiana proudly accepted a $10,000 donation from
the International Union of Operating Engineers Local 150 during a special check presentation ceremony held
earlier this month, at their local Merrillville office.
David Fagan Financial Secretary of Local 150 presented the check to the United Way, including Pete Smith,
Labor Liaison and Shannon Buck Regional Account Executive. This generous contribution underscores Local
150’s continued commitment to uplifting communities throughout Northwest Indiana.
“We are incredibly grateful for the generosity of Local 150,” said Pete Smith. “This partnership is a testament
to the power of collective action. With support like this, we’re able to reach deeper into the communities we
serve and provide people with the resources and opportunities they need to thrive.”
United Way Northwest Indiana seeks to improve lives by mobilizing the caring power of our community to
advance the common good. The organization focuses on four key pillars: Financial Security, Youth
Opportunity, Healthy Individuals, and Resilient Communities. Through its core initiatives, Level Up, and a
network of nonprofit partners, United Way Northwest Indiana helps individuals remove barriers to success,
gain skills, and access resources to build a foundation for long-term success.
David Fagan spoke about the importance of organized labor investing back into the communities it helps
build. “Our members are not only workers—they’re neighbors, parents, and community leaders. We’re proud to
partner with United Way Northwest Indiana because they do more than talk about change—they make it
happen.”
The $10,000 donation will help support programs that strengthen communities and provide resources for
individuals and families working toward a better future. These services aim to address root causes of poverty
and hardship—creating sustainable, long-term solutions for individuals and families across the Region.

About United Way Northwest Indiana
United Way Northwest Indiana is a leading nonprofit organization dedicated to improving lives across Lake,
Porter, Jasper, Newton, and Starke counties. We are at the forefront of creating positive community impact
through strategic initiatives aligned with our four core pillars: Financial Security, Youth Opportunity, Healthy
Individuals, and Resilient Communities.
Our mission is to mobilize the caring power of our community to advance the common good, tackling local
challenges with innovative solutions and collaborative partnerships.
